摘要
[目的 ]研究骨形态发生蛋白在骨松质颗粒加骨髓联合移植修复长段骨缺损中的表达 ,并探讨其机制 .[方法 ]行骨缺损术后 3d和 1,2 ,4 ,6 ,8周处死白兔取材 ,标本进行苏木精和伊红染色及骨形态发生蛋白多克隆抗体的免疫组织化学染色 ,并在光学显微镜下观察骨形态发生蛋白的表达 .[结果 ]实验组和对照组在术后 3d时均见有炎症反应 ,未见骨形态发生蛋白的表达 ;在 1周时 ,实验组和对照组中的骨形态发生蛋白表达呈弱阳性 ,在 4周时实验组中的表达呈强阳性 ,2 ,6 ,8周时表达呈阳性 ,对照组中在 4周时表达呈阳性 ,1周时表达呈阴性 ,2 ,6 ,8周时表达呈弱阳性 .[结论 ]骨形态发生蛋白是骨缺损修复过程中的重要因子 。
OBJECTIVE?To study the mechanism of combi ne d use of spongy bone particle and bone marrow in repairing long defect by observ ation of the expression of bone morphogenesisinim plants (BMP).?METHODS ?The rabbits were sacrificed at 3?days,1,2,4,6 and 8 weeks after opera tion, and the expression of BMP was observed by HE and immunohistochemistry staining under light microscope.?RESULTS?Inflammatory reaction was observed after operation for 3 days in experiment and control groups, the expression of BMP was negative, and it was weak positive after one week and stronger positive after 4 weeks in experiment groups and positive expression after 2, 6 and 8 weeks. However, it is negative in control groups after 1 week and posi tive after 4 weeks and weaker positive after 6, 8 weeks.?CONCLUSION ?BMP is an important factors in repairing the long bone defect and could red uce the time of repairing bone defect.
